What employers can deduct for room and board:
Live-in Nannies require a separate, private living quarter. According to the
Canada Revenue Agency the amounts that an employer is deemed to have paid to the
employee as wages for room or board or both is set out below:
Private Room
(weekly) $31.70
Meals $2.55 per each meal, $53.55 wekly maximum
Private Room and meals
(weekly) $85.25
